JQuery <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0">
在ThinkPHP框架中,要返回一个数据并将其自动转化为JSON格式,你可以直接在控制器的方法里返回一个数组。ThinkPHP框架会自动检测到AJAX请求,并使用内置的响应类自动将数组转换为JSON格式返回给客户端。以下是一个简单的示例: // 假设这是你的控制器的一个方法 public funct
JavaScript FormData的详细介绍及使用_java script fromdata-CSDN博客 FormData的详细介绍及使用请点击此处,那里对FormData的方法和事件已经表述的非常清楚,这里就不再浪费时间在介绍一遍了。本文主要针对FormData对象的使用以及异步文件上传进行
JavaScript fetch 方法是现代浏览器中用于执行网络请求(尤其是与远程服务器交互)的标准API。它提供了比传统 XMLHttpRequest (XHR) 更简洁、更易用的接口,且基于 Promises,能够很好地配合现代JavaScript异步编程模式。以下是对 fetch() 方法的基
在JavaScript中,迭代器(Iterator)和生成器(Generator)也是处理异步编程和迭代过程的重要概念: 迭代器(Iterator): 定义:JavaScript中的迭代器是一个实现了迭代器协议的对象,这意味着它有一个 next()方法,该方法每次调用都会返回一个包含两个属性的对象:
JavaScript 匿名函数 JavaScript 中的匿名函数,也称为无名函数或拉姆达函数,是指没有明确指定名称的函数。它可以在需要时直接定义并立即使用,无需预先声明。匿名函数的特点和应用场景包括: 定义: function() { // 函数体 } 赋值给变量: 匿名函数可以被赋值给变量
JavaScript BOM 弹窗和计时事件 见菜鸟教程JavaScript 计时事件 | 菜鸟教程 (runoob.com) JavaScript 弹窗 | 菜鸟教程 (runoob.com)
JavaScript BOM History、Navigator和Cookie Window History window.history对象在编写时可不使用 window 这个前缀。 为了保护用户隐私,对 JavaScript 访问该对象的方法做出了限制。 一些方法: history.back()
JavaScript BOM Screen和Location Window Screen window.screen对象在编写时可以不使用 window 这个前缀。 一些属性: screen.availWidth - 可用的屏幕宽度 screen.availHeight - 可用的屏幕高度 Wind
JavaScript BOM 浏览器对象模型 浏览器对象模型(Browser Object Model (BOM))允许 JavaScript 与浏览器对话。 浏览器对象模型(Browser Object Model (BOM)) 不存在浏览器对象模型(BOM)的官方标准。 现代的浏览器已经(几乎)